Date: Friday, August 22, 2025
Time: Evening, standard RevPro showtime (doors around 6:00 PM, bell around 7:00 PM local time)
Venue: Crystal Palace National Sports Centre, London, England
Match Card:
- Singles: Leon Slater defeated Francesco Akira
- Singles: Persephone defeated Alexxis Falcon by disqualification
- RevPro Undisputed British Tag Team Championship: Young Guns (Ethan Allen & Luke Jacobs) retained against Grizzled Young Veterans (Zack Gibson & James Drake)
- Singles: Chris Ridgeway defeated Blue Panther
- Singles: Yuya Uemura defeated Connor Mills
- Title vs Title (Women’s): Mercedes Moné defeated Emersyn Jayne, capturing both the RevPro Undisputed British Women’s Championship and Discovery Wrestling Scottish Women’s Championship
- Singles: Tomohiro Ishii defeated Jay Joshua
- 10-Man All-Star Tag Team Match: Hiroshi Tanahashi, Katsuyori Shibata, “Speedball” Mike Bailey, Michael Oku & Zozaya defeated Kyle Fletcher, Hechicero, Robbie X & Cowboy Way
Match Review:
The first night of RevPro’s Anniversary Weekend—Global Wars UK—was packed with inter-promotional flair and memorable matches. Highlights included:
- Leon Slater vs. Francesco Akira kicked things off with a high-energy singles clash showcasing Slater’s momentum.
- Persephone vs. Alexxis Falcon ended in a disqualification, adding intrigue and storyline tension.
- The Young Guns successfully defended their tag titles, continuing their dominant reign over the RevPro tag division.
- Chris Ridgeway vs. Blue Panther delivered classic technical wrestling, combining styles from CMLL and UK talent.
- Yuya Uemura vs. Connor Mills showcased Uemura’s rising presence and momentum within RevPro.
- Mercedes Moné asserted her dominance in a high-stakes title vs title match, emerging with both the RevPro Women’s and Discovery Scottish Women’s titles—her championship collection now exceeds nine active belts.
- Tomohiro Ishii vs. Jay Joshua delivered a hard-hitting, heavyweight-style bout.
- The 10-man All-Star Tag was the show’s grand finale, featuring legends like Hiroshi Tanahashi and Katsuyori Shibata alongside rising stars, delivering a cross-promotional spectacle.
